This paper analyzes the self-healing properties of early-age concretes, engineered using a crystalline admixture (4% by the weight of cement), by measuring the permeability of cracked specimens and their crack width. Two concrete classes (C30/37 and C45/55) and three healing exposure conditions have been investigated: water immersion at 15 C, at 30 degrees C and wet/dry cycles. Specimens were pre-cracked at 2 days, to values of crack width in the range of 0.10-0.40 mm. The results show almost perfect healing capability for specimens healed under water at 30 degrees C, better than for specimens healed under water at 15 degrees C, while insufficient for the wet/dry exposure.
